Knee to Leg Ratio (KLR):





The Knee to Leg Ratio (KLR) is a useful measurement that compares the length from the ground to the knee with the length from the ground to the waist. This ratio provides insights into body proportions, which can be important for various applications, from ergonomic design to athletic performance. How to Use

Using the Knee to Leg Ratio Calculator is straightforward:

  1. Measure the Length from the Ground to the Knee: Use a measuring tape to find this length in inches. Input this value into the calculator.
  2. Measure the Length from the Ground to the Waist: Similarly, measure this length in inches and input it into the calculator.
  3. Calculate the Ratio: The calculator uses the formula KLR = Knee Length / Waist Length to determine the ratio. The result will be displayed, showing the proportional relationship between the two measurements.
